Exploring the Vatnajökull Ice Cave
Although the Vatnajökull Ice Cave is a natural wonder, it’s only accessible during the winter months when the ice is thick and stable enough for safe exploration.
Travelers on the guided tour will be outfitted with essential equipment like crampons and helmets to navigate the cave’s icy terrain with confidence.
Once inside, they’ll be awed by the stunning blue hues of the ice, created by the compression of air bubbles over time.
With a knowledgeable guide leading the way, visitors can delve deeper into the cave’s intricate formations and learn about the glacier’s fascinating history.

Necessary Gear and Equipment
To ensure a safe and enjoyable exploration of the ice cave, the tour provider equips travelers with necessary gear and equipment. This includes a sturdy helmet to protect against falling ice and crampons to grip the slippery surface as you venture deeper into the glacier. The crampons easily attach to your hiking boots, allowing you to navigate the icy terrain with confidence.
While the tour provider handles the essential equipment, you’ll need to bring along proper clothing like warm layers, waterproof outerwear, and gloves to stay comfortable in the chilly, damp environment.

Meeting Point and Duration
The meeting point for the tour is Jökulsárlón, 781, Iceland, where travelers convene before embarking on their adventure.
The tour lasts several hours, with pickup starting 10 minutes prior to the scheduled departure.
Participants must be a minimum of 7 years old to join the excursion.
The group size is limited to a maximum of 14 travelers, ensuring a more intimate and personalized experience.

Cancellation and Refund Policy
Travelers can cancel their booking up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, ensuring flexibility in planning their Icelandic adventures. If the tour is canceled due to poor weather conditions, you will be offered an alternative date or a full refund, prioritizing their safety and satisfaction.
Cancellation Policy | Refund |
---|---|
24 hours or more | 100% |
Less than 24 hours | No refund |
Tour cancelled due to weather | 100% or alternative date |

Frequently Asked Questions
Are There Any Restrictions on the Size of Backpacks or Luggage?
The tour doesn’t have specific restrictions on the size of backpacks or luggage. Travelers should bring only essential items as the tour involves hiking and a Jeep ride. Larger bags may be cumbersome during the activities.
Is There a Minimum Group Size Requirement for the Tour?
The tour has a maximum capacity of 14 travelers, but there is no minimum group size requirement. Travelers can join as individuals or in smaller groups without any issues.
Can I Rent Any Additional Equipment On-Site if Needed?
Yes, travelers can rent additional equipment like hiking shoes, rainwear, and gloves on-site if needed. The tour provider offers this extra gear to ensure all participants are properly equipped for the ice cave exploration.
Are There Any Medical or Health Conditions That May Prevent Participation?
There are some health conditions that may prevent participation, such as heart or respiratory issues, mobility limitations, or fear of heights. Travellers should consult with the tour provider if they have any concerns about their ability to safely participate.
Can I Choose My Preferred Language for the Guided Tour?
Yes, you can choose your preferred language for the guided tour. The tour provider offers tours in multiple languages, so you can request your desired language when booking to ensure a seamless experience.
